Away from it all

Article Abstract:

A woman recounts her vacation to a cottage in Maine. The place was false advertised on a pamphlet supplied by tourist authorities. After seeing the place, the woman and her husband decided to explore other areas wherein they saw the gift shop in the Maine State Prison and the Acadia National Park.

Old enough

Article Abstract:

Most women are caught unaware by the physiological and psychological changes that accompany aging. While these changes may seem too shocking to accept at first, these women learn to accept the inevitable and soon discover the joys and blessings of growing old.
